•The consumption of poultry meat has increased 17.96% over the last decade.•Sensor networks are used in agroindustry to collect large amounts of data, withing short periods of time.•Knowledge can be derived by applying machine learning algorithms over these data, generating usable models for decision making.•We generate action plans for poultry daily management using Artificial Neural Networks.•The result is a model that suggests actions plans to improve broilers production. |
